The Surrey Land Mapping Costs & What to Expect
Understanding Surrey land survey fees can feel complicated . Many factors influence the ultimate price , making it difficult to estimate upfront. Generally, you can anticipate charges varying from approximately £500 to over £ 10000 , although smaller sites may run less. Here's a breakdown of which elements usually incorporated and their likely costs :
- Site Size : More extensive areas need more resources.
- Landscape Complexity : Hilly or overgrown areas elevate the task .
- Information Detail Needed : Higher standards of precision require sophisticated technology .
- Documentation : Detailed documents or digital deliverables have the aggregate figure.
It’s important to request different proposals from reputable surveyors in the local vicinity to compare packages and guarantee you're paying for value for your expenditure.

Dealing with Building Consents with Contour Surveys in Surrey
Securing development permission in Surrey can be a complex procedure, especially when addressing uneven ground or established structures. A precise topographical survey is frequently a vital requirement for several submissions. These surveys provide reliable data regarding the location's gradient, limits, and existing features, which regional bodies use to assess the possible impact of your proposed development. Failure to submit an adequate contour assessment can lead to hold-ups or even denial of your submission. Here’s how contour assessments assist with planning consents:
- Mapping current ground contours.
- Revealing possible water flow issues.
- Confirming adherence with county planning guidelines.
- Demonstrating the viability of the intended development.
